I am new to this site and have a query regarding MDF primer use vs undercoat useage.

I have had some wardrobes installed in untreated MDF. The wardrobe maker advised me to use a standard primer on the cut surfaces, sand then primer over all surfaces. I have done this however this is the aspect i need advice on.

Instead of a primer I have used an undercoat due to a mixup at homebase.

Do i need to redo the undercoat with a primer after sanding or will the undercoat suffice?
